Mitosis is present in humans and is responsible for healing and growth. ASU School of Life Sciences point out that, “when someone skins their knee, cells divide to replace old, dead, or damaged cells. Cells also divide so living things can grow” ( ASU School of Life Sciences). This serve as a protection to keep pathogens from being able to freely enter the enter body. Meiosis creates sperm and egg cells which are called gametes (Manfred Schwab 230). Sexual reproduction is where the sperm from a male and an egg from a female meet to create a new life.
